Minimum Qualifications for Draughtsman in the Tunnel Construction Industry:

  1. Educational Background:

    • Diploma in Civil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, or equivalent.
    • Certificate in Draughtsmanship (preferably AutoCAD) from a recognized institute.
  2. Experience:

    • Minimum of 3-5 years of relevant experience in preparing detailed engineering drawings for tunnels and underground structures.
    • Familiarity with TBM (Tunnel Boring Machine) or NATM (New Austrian Tunneling Method) projects is preferred.
  3. Technical Skills:

    • Proficiency in AutoCADRevit, and other drafting software.
    • Knowledge of BIM (Building Information Modeling) tools is a plus.
    • Understanding of tunnel design elements like cross-sections, alignment plans, reinforcement detailing, and utilities layout.
  4. Knowledge Requirements:

    • Familiarity with geotechnical and structural aspects of tunnels.
    • Basic knowledge of international and local standards for tunnel design and construction.

Job Description for Draughtsman in Tunnel Construction Industry:

  1. Drafting and Detailing:

    • Prepare detailed engineering drawings for tunnel alignments, cross-sections, and construction stages.
    • Develop drawings for ventilation systemsdrainage layouts, and structural reinforcements in coordination with engineers.
  2. Design Coordination:

    • Collaborate with design engineers, geotechnical experts, and project teams to ensure accuracy and adherence to project requirements.
    • Assist in revising and updating drawings based on field data and engineer feedback.
  3. Document Management:

    • Maintain a systematic archive of drawings and revisions.
    • Ensure compliance with project standards and document control protocols.
  4. Field Support:

    • Provide drawing clarifications to site engineers and foremen during construction activities.
    • Occasionally visit construction sites to validate designs and implement necessary modifications.
  5. Software and Tools Usage:

    • Utilize advanced drafting tools to create precise and dimensionally accurate drawings.
    • Work on 3D modeling for complex tunnel structures when required.
  6. Compliance and Standards:

    • Ensure that all drawings comply with relevant engineering codes, project standards, and safety guidelines.
  7. Coordination with Stakeholders:

    • Communicate with contractors and clients to align drawings with project goals.
    • Integrate designs from various disciplines such as MEP (Mechanical, Electrical, Plumbing) into tunnel layouts.
